Patrick C. Eilers, Executive Chairman of Montana Technologies Corp., reports a pro-rata distribution in-kind of Class A Common Stock and adjustments to his beneficial ownership.

Summary

  • On July 24, 2024, Patrick C. Eilers reported changes in his beneficial ownership of Montana Technologies Corp. Class A Common Stock.
  • The changes include a pro-rata distribution in-kind by TEP Montana, LLC to its members, resulting in Eilers directly holding 3,980,310 shares.
  • Eilers also indirectly holds 1,647,217 shares and 6,827,969 shares through TEP Montana, LLC and XPDI Sponsor II LLC, respectively.
  • Eilers disclaims beneficial ownership of shares held by TEP Montana, LLC and XPDI Sponsor II LLC, except to the extent of his pecuniary interest.
